I can not view or edit MP4 video with Nero 9 Reloaded using Vision, any suggestions?
Details Own Nero 9 Reloaded : installed and updated as of Nov 1** Own Nero back it up: installed and updated as of Nov 1** Own Nero move it: installed and updated as of Nov 1** Running Windows XP ** I did a total uninstall, reinstall and updated Edit Point: I forgot to mention that when I select a MP4 File all Nero will load up is the video's audio This post has been edited by Glockg23: Nov 3 2009, 10:58 PM |

Hi,
I'd suggest using G-Spot (http://gspot.headbands.com/) to find out which codecs the MP4 files are using and then search for the required codecs. From personal experience I find ffdshow (http://sourceforge.net/projects/ffdshow/) and the latest DIVX download cover most of the bases. Regards, Jim. |
